DISCORDANCE BETWEEN THE LAW AND POSSIBILITIES FOR CONVICTS TRAINING

The subject of this text is the existing discordance between legal regulations and possibilities for realization of right for training (education, training, work). In most western countries prison treatment is based on work and educational activities. In our country we are not in shortage of the laws but there are little employment of convicts and almost non-existing organized forms of adult education what make the discordance. It is impossible to evaluate the success of punishment if it is not served in appropriate conditions. Imprisonment is not only deprivation of freedom but also limitation of other human rights although that is not necessery for prison functioning. Restriction of convicts right to education and work makes harder social efforts for convicts future social integration and life in freedom.
